Clive Staples Lewis was a celebrated British writer and scholar who is known for his works of fantasy and Christian apologetics. There are several synonyms that are used to refer to him including C.S. Lewis, Jack Lewis, and Clive Hamilton. The pen name, N.W. Clerk, is also attributed to him for some of his early works. Lewis is most famed for creating The Chronicles of Narnia series which has been adapted into several films. He also wrote numerous other books including The Screwtape Letters, Mere Christianity, and The Space Trilogy. Lewis's contributions to literature and Christian theology have earned him a place among the most significant Christian writers of the 20th century.
